首页
API市场
每日免费
OneAPI
xAPI
易源定价
技术博客
易源易彩
帮助中心
控制台
登录/注册
技术博客
TDSQL MySQL引擎迎来重大升级:全面兼容与高效查询
TDSQL MySQL引擎迎来重大升级:全面兼容与高效查询
作者:
万维易源
2025-06-25
TDSQL升级
MySQL兼容
查询优化
分片管理
> ### 摘要 > TDSQL MySQL引擎即将推出全新版本,带来架构层面的重大升级。新版本在分布式环境中实现了更全面的MySQL兼容性,同时引入了更智能的查询优化器,显著提升查询效率。此外,新版本还增强了分片管理功能,提供更高的灵活性和SQL特性支持,进一步优化用户体验。 > > ### 关键词 > TDSQL升级, MySQL兼容, 查询优化, 分片管理, SQL增强 ## 一、TDSQL新版本的核心特性 ### 1.1 TDSQL MySQL引擎新版本的概述 TDSQL MySQL引擎即将迎来一次架构层面的重大升级,标志着其在数据库技术领域的又一次飞跃。作为腾讯云自主研发的分布式数据库系统,TDSQL始终致力于提供高性能、高可用以及强兼容性的数据库服务。此次推出的新版本,不仅在MySQL兼容性方面实现了全面增强,还在查询优化、分片管理及SQL特性支持等方面进行了深度优化。这一系列改进将极大提升数据库在复杂业务场景下的表现力和适应能力,满足企业日益增长的数据处理需求。 ### 1.2 MySQL兼容性的全面提升 新版本在MySQL兼容性方面进行了系统性增强,覆盖了从语法解析到执行计划生成的全流程。通过对大量MySQL原生特性的深入适配,TDSQL MySQL引擎能够更准确地模拟MySQL的行为逻辑,确保用户在迁移或混合部署过程中实现无缝对接。据统计,新版本对主流MySQL语法的支持率已提升至98%以上,显著降低了用户的适配成本,提升了系统的兼容稳定性和运行效率。 ### 1.3 分布式环境中的兼容性优化 在分布式环境下,数据一致性与事务处理一直是挑战所在。TDSQL MySQL引擎新版本通过引入全新的分布式事务机制和优化后的锁管理策略,有效提升了在多节点部署中的兼容性表现。同时,它还增强了对跨地域部署的支持,使得用户可以在不同区域之间自由切换数据库实例,而无需担心兼容性问题。这种灵活的架构设计,为全球化的业务部署提供了坚实的技术支撑。 ### 1.4 查询优化器的智能升级 查询性能是衡量数据库优劣的重要指标之一。TDSQL MySQL引擎新版本搭载了新一代智能查询优化器,基于机器学习算法对历史查询行为进行分析,并动态调整执行计划,从而大幅提升查询效率。数据显示,在典型OLAP场景下,新优化器可使查询响应时间缩短30%以上。此外,优化器还具备自适应能力,可根据实时负载情况自动调整资源分配,进一步保障系统的高效稳定运行。 ### 1.5 分片管理功能的灵活性 面对海量数据的增长,分片管理成为分布式数据库的核心能力之一。TDSQL MySQL引擎新版本在该领域实现了重大突破,推出了更加灵活的分片策略配置工具。用户可以根据业务需求自定义分片规则,并支持在线动态调整分片结构,避免因数据分布不均导致的性能瓶颈。同时,新版本还增强了对水平分片和垂直分片的统一管理能力,简化了运维流程,提升了系统的可扩展性。 ### 1.6 SQL特性的增强支持 为了满足多样化的业务需求,TDSQL MySQL引擎新版本在SQL特性支持上也进行了多项增强。包括对窗口函数、CTE(公共表表达式)、JSON类型字段等高级功能的全面支持,极大地丰富了数据分析和处理的能力。此外,新版本还优化了索引机制和存储引擎,使得复杂查询的执行效率得到显著提升。这些增强不仅提升了开发者的使用体验,也为构建高性能、高可用的应用系统提供了更强有力的底层支撑。 ## 二、TDSQL新版本的应用实践 ### 2.1 新版本对业务场景的影响 TDSQL MySQL引擎新版本的推出,不仅是一次技术层面的升级,更是对企业复杂业务场景的一次深度适配。随着数据量的爆炸式增长和业务逻辑的日益复杂,传统数据库在高并发、大规模数据处理方面逐渐暴露出瓶颈。而TDSQL新版本通过增强MySQL兼容性、优化查询性能以及提升分片管理能力,显著增强了其在金融、电商、社交平台等高频交易与实时分析场景中的适用性。例如,在金融行业,新版本支持更稳定的分布式事务处理,确保了跨区域交易的数据一致性;在电商平台中,智能查询优化器可大幅缩短订单查询响应时间,提升用户体验。可以说,TDSQL MySQL引擎的新版本正逐步成为支撑企业数字化转型的重要基石。 ### 2.2 提升数据库性能的具体策略 为了实现性能的全面提升,TDSQL MySQL引擎新版本从多个维度进行了系统性优化。首先,在查询优化方面,引入基于机器学习的智能优化器,能够根据历史查询行为动态调整执行计划,从而在典型OLAP场景下将查询响应时间缩短30%以上。其次,在资源调度上,新版本具备自适应负载感知能力,可根据实时运行状态自动分配计算资源,避免资源浪费并保障关键任务优先执行。此外,索引机制和存储引擎也进行了深度优化,使得复杂查询的执行效率显著提升。这些策略的实施,不仅提高了数据库的整体性能,也为用户构建高性能、低延迟的应用系统提供了坚实的技术基础。 ### 2.3 分片管理在实际应用中的优势 面对海量数据带来的挑战,TDSQL MySQL引擎新版本在分片管理方面实现了多项突破。它推出了更加灵活的分片策略配置工具,允许用户根据业务需求自定义分片规则,并支持在线动态调整分片结构,有效避免因数据分布不均导致的性能瓶颈。同时,新版本增强了对水平分片和垂直分片的统一管理能力,简化了运维流程,提升了系统的可扩展性。以某大型社交平台为例,该平台在使用新版本后,成功实现了用户数据的高效分区与快速检索,整体查询性能提升了40%以上。这种灵活性与高效性的结合,使TDSQL在应对大数据挑战时展现出更强的适应力与稳定性。 ### 2.4 兼容性提升后的开发挑战与机遇 TDSQL MySQL引擎新版本在MySQL兼容性方面的大幅提升,为开发者带来了前所未有的便利。据数据显示,新版本对主流MySQL语法的支持率已超过98%,极大降低了用户的适配成本。然而,兼容性的提升也意味着开发者需要重新审视原有系统的迁移路径与架构设计。一方面,高度兼容的特性使得现有MySQL应用可以无缝迁移到TDSQL平台,节省了大量的重构成本;另一方面,如何充分利用TDSQL的分布式能力,也成为开发者面临的新课题。特别是在混合部署环境中,如何平衡兼容性与性能优化,将成为未来开发工作的重点方向。因此,兼容性的提升既是机遇,也是推动技术进步的动力。 ### 2.5 SQL增强功能的实际应用案例分析 TDSQL MySQL引擎新版本在SQL特性支持上的增强,为实际业务场景带来了显著的价值提升。新版本全面支持窗口函数、CTE(公共表表达式)、JSON类型字段等高级SQL功能,极大地丰富了数据分析和处理的能力。以某大型零售企业为例,该企业在使用新版本后,借助窗口函数实现了对销售数据的实时趋势分析,显著提升了报表生成效率。同时,CTE的引入使得复杂查询逻辑更清晰易维护,减少了代码冗余。而在内容管理系统中,JSON字段的支持则让非结构化数据的处理变得更加灵活高效。这些增强功能不仅提升了开发者的使用体验,也为构建高性能、高可用的应用系统提供了更强有力的底层支撑。 ## 三、总结 TDSQL MySQL引擎新版本的推出,标志着其在分布式数据库领域的又一次重要突破。通过全面提升MySQL兼容性至98%以上,优化智能查询效率缩短响应时间30%,并引入灵活的分片管理与丰富的SQL增强功能,TDSQL进一步满足了企业在高并发、大数据量场景下的核心需求。无论是金融行业的分布式事务处理,还是电商平台的实时分析,亦或是社交平台的海量数据检索,新版本都展现出卓越的性能和稳定性。同时,它也为开发者提供了更高效的开发环境与更低的迁移成本,推动业务系统向高性能、高可用方向演进。未来,TDSQL MySQL引擎将持续创新,助力企业加速数字化转型进程。
最新资讯
Windows系统革新:微软模型Mu实现一句话快速配置
加载文章中...
客服热线
客服热线请拨打
400-998-8033
客服QQ
联系微信
客服微信
商务微信
意见反馈